Bison often meander in small groups looking for a fresh place to graze and rest. In this picture, a bison and her calf wander through open rangeland near Hayden Valley of Yellowstone National Park in September.
Photographed at Squaw Creek National Wildlife Refuge on an extremely cold winter morning, this deer foraged through the frost-covered brush unaware of Bill’s presence. Icicles hung from tree branches and the surrounding woods looked like a winter wonderland, in spite of the 15 degree temperature.
